Replacement Kitchen Door Installers in London/England
Having a look for replacement unit kitchen door installers in London/England? Our replacement kitchen door contractors in London/England will be able to provide the best quotes to modernise your home at a fraction of the cost.
Replacement of your kitchen’s doors and accessories may take a professional just a few days to finish, minimising the bother and inconvenience it’ll cause you. You won’t need to empty cabinets and can also work from your kitchen area for the period of the refit.
By updating your kitchen doors you won’t be experiencing the same financial burden as having a complete kitchen upgrade. The kitchen door replacement expert in London/England can assist you pin point the very best doors for your redesign.
The vetted and trustworthy professional will supply and fit the new doors and you will feel comfortable knowing that the quality will be of the highest standard.

Balham is a district in south London within the London Borough of Wandsworth. The settlement features in the Domesday Book as Belgeham. Bal signifies ârounded enclosure’ and ham a homestead, village or river enclosure. The location has been settled since Saxon times, and Balham Hill and Balham High Road follow the line of the Roman road Stane Street to Chichester.
Balham encompasses the A24 north of Tooting Bec and also the roads coming off it. The southern area of Balham which is near Tooting Bec includes a block of 1930s Art Deco flats named Du Cane Court. There is also the Heaver Estate which is in Tooting, which comprises substantial homes. It was constructed in the grounds of the old Bedford Hill House by nearby Victorian builder Alfred Heaver.
Balham is positioned among 4 south London commons, namely Clapham Common towards the north, Wandsworth Common towards the west, Tooting Graveney Common to the south as well as the connecting Tooting Bec to the east.
During WWII, on 14th October 1940, Balham tube station was badly damaged by air raids on London. People sheltered in the tube station through the raids, but a bomb fell in the High Road and through the top of the Underground station, bursting a water and gas mains and killing about 64 people. Ian McEwan describes the event as part of his novel âAtonement’, published in 2001.
